School Counselor – Primary Elementary (K-2nd) (2025 – 2026 School Year)
Recruitment began: June 26, 2025
Application deadline: July 31, 2025
Under the direction of the Building Principal and/or the guidance of the Assistant Principal, the School Counselor is responsible for providing support and assistance to students, instructional staff, and parents. The School Counselor will implement a comprehensive school counseling program focusing on academic support, career and educational opportunities, and social-emotional learning.

Equal Employment Opportunity
It is the policy of the Worthington School District to provide equal employment opportunity for all, regardless of race, color, creed, religion, national origin, sex, marital status, public assistance status, membership or activity in a local commission, disability, sexual orientation, or age.
ISD 518 prohibits sex discrimination in any education program or activity it operates. Concerns or questions can be reported to the Title IX Coordinator. The nondiscrimination notice is available on the district website’s Title IX page.
